locost_bryan Posted July 26, 2022 Share Posted July 26, 2022 One of my favourite Fords. My dad had a 73 XA wagon from new, a 200 3-on-the-tree in Cosmic blue metallic, running ROH Drag mags. The envy of my mates when I was at primary school. I had a 76 XB ute, 250 3-on-the-tree with LSD and canopy, great tow car and useful camper. I see your dad's doors have the common dent from the stays not being up to the job, and the wind blowing them too far open.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
